The 2019 Pinot Noir Katherine Lindsay Estate has a medium ruby-purple color and fragrant tones of cranberry sauce, blueberries, bergamot, conifer and violet. The medium-bodied palate is bright and refreshing with powdery tannins and a long, flavorful finish.

Lastly, the 2019 Pinot Noir Katherine Lindsay Estate is a magical Pinot Noir that reminds me of a Grand Cru from the likes of Olivier Bernstein. Revealing a translucent ruby/purple hue as well as an extraordinary nose of black raspberries, cherries, scorched earth, graphite, and sous bois, it hits the palate with full-bodied richness, an incredibly seamless, multi-dimensional texture, ultra-fine tannins, and perfectly integrated acidity, all of which contribute to a heavenly Russian River Pinot Noir that unquestionably checks in at the top of this terrific vintage. It can be enjoyed any time over the coming 10-15 years.
The 2019 Pinot Noir Katherine Lindsay Estate is a pretty rich, powerful wine. Dark berry fruit, lavender, sage, menthol and licorice flesh out in a distinctly potent Pinot with real palate presence and plenty of tannic clout. I would give it a few years to soften.
Informazioni sul produttore

Paul Hobbs is one of California wine’s biggest names. Twice named Wine Personality of the Year by Robert Parker, he joined Robert Mondavi in 1977, worked at Opus One and Simi before setting up his eponymous winery in 1991.
